Shower chairs are basically bathing aids that assist disabled users and their carers with bathing and toileting routines.
A bit like waterproof wheelchairs, they can be moved around the bathroom with ease. The aperture in the seat and seat clearance allows the user to be positioned over the toilet. Made from waterproof materials they are resistant to corrosion and are generally built from a metal frame with mesh fabric or soft seat. Some hybrid models double up as a shower/commode chair.
Just like different models of a car, the spec of shower chair you need will depend on the condition of the user and how much assistance they need.
